Web30 mei 2024 · To stop hawks attacking your chickens while they are eating at the feeder, hide the chicken feeders away from the open areas. Place your feeders inside the coop where it is safe for them to eat. Hawks will often target the chickens while huddled together, pecking away focused on the food, unaware of their surroundings. 5. WebQuick Answer / By James Core. How to Keep Predators Away From Chickens. Perhaps the most obvious answer to dealing with predators is to simply install a fence around your flock’s territory. Use firm wire to prevent predators from breaking through, and bury the wire at least 6-8 inches deep in the ground to prevent them from digging under it. Web2 jul. 2024 · Chickens are safest when they are kept penned up during the day in a large enclosed run. Run fencing should also be welded wire—1" will usually be sufficient—because chicken wire, as mentioned earlier, won't keep a dog or fox out of the pen.
